comprehension the Chemical Landscape - MPS Sodium and its Homes
3-Mercaptopropanesulphonate (MPS Sodium), typically applied as a brightener and accelerator in copper plating baths, is a powerful chemical compound that provides a novel set of problems. to completely address worker safety, It can be essential to be familiar with the inherent properties of this substance:
discomfort possible: MPS Sodium, in its concentrated variety, is usually an irritant to the pores and skin, eyes, and respiratory process. The existence of risky sulfur-containing compounds, specially thiol groups (-SH), can release apparent odors that may lead to pain or respiratory irritation in delicate individuals.
Corrosivity problems: based on the formulation along with the pH on the plating tub, MPS Sodium-that contains methods could exhibit corrosive properties. This is especially relevant in electroplating procedures that contain acidic or alkaline electrolytes, which can exacerbate the corrosive outcomes.
possible for harmful Impurities: The production strategy of MPS Sodium can often cause the existence of trace impurities, for example unreacted sulfides or significant metals. While these impurities are generally current in modest quantities, their lengthy-expression health outcomes must be thought of.
Exposure Pathways - How Workers occur into Get in touch with
determining potential publicity pathways is the next critical action in employing powerful security protocols. staff is usually subjected to MPS Sodium and also other plating substances via numerous routes:
Inhalation: Vapors or aerosols created in the course of the plating system, especially when the plating tub is heated, could be inhaled. The volatility of specified factors in the plating Remedy, like organic amines or residual solvents, can contribute to airborne contamination.
Skin Call: immediate pores and skin connection with concentrated MPS Sodium options, plating baths, or contaminated surfaces is a major possibility. Even short or seemingly insignificant contact can result in irritation, dermatitis, or chemical burns, according to the concentration and period of publicity.
Ingestion: Whilst significantly less frequent, accidental ingestion can happen resulting from weak hygiene methods within the workplace, including consuming or ingesting in spots the place chemicals are dealt with.
Eye Speak to: Splashes or accidental contact with plating options could cause significant eye irritation or simply everlasting hurt if not dealt with promptly.
the strength of personalized protecting tools (PPE)
personalized Protective machines (PPE) forms the primary line of protection versus chemical exposure. picking out the proper PPE, and making certain its correct use, is critical.
Hand Protection: Selecting the suitable glove content is essential. normal latex or nitrile gloves may not deliver enough protection in opposition to MPS Sodium as well as other chemical substances Employed in electroplating. Gloves fabricated from butyl rubber, neoprene, or other chemically resistant components tend to be essential. The glove's thickness and cuff size also needs to be deemed to provide adequate barrier safety.
Respiratory defense: Depending on the focus of airborne contaminants, respiratory security could possibly be demanded. This might vary from uncomplicated dust masks to respirators Outfitted with proper cartridges or filters intended to get rid of natural vapors, acid gases, or particulates.
Eye and confront safety: protection Eyeglasses with facet shields or, better still, an entire confront defend ought to be worn to protect towards splashes or accidental connection with plating answers.
protecting garments: Chemical-resistant aprons or coveralls need to be worn to safeguard the pores and skin from connection with chemicals.
Engineering Controls - Building a Safer surroundings
although PPE is important, engineering controls give you a much more sustainable and productive method of minimizing employee publicity. These controls deal with modifying the do the job surroundings to reduce or eliminate hazards.
air flow techniques: area exhaust ventilation (LEV) techniques are important in electroplating services to capture and remove airborne contaminants at their supply. These units needs to be created to seize vapors, fumes, and aerosols created through the plating system. normal servicing and monitoring of air flow methods are crucial to be sure their effectiveness.
Enclosure and Isolation: Enclosing or isolating plating functions can avert the spread of contaminants and minimize the risk of exposure. this will entail making use of enclosed plating tanks or automatic programs that lessen the need for guide handling of substances.
Spill Containment: employing spill containment actions, for instance setting up drip trays, bunds, or spill containment boundaries, can stop spills from spreading and contaminating the perform ecosystem.
Automated techniques: Implementing automated devices for chemical dealing with, such as automatic dosing devices or robotic arms, can lessen the necessity for manual intervention and reduce the potential risk of exposure.
unexpected emergency Response and Preparedness - setting up for the surprising
Regardless of the finest preventive actions, accidents can however occur. getting a effectively-outlined emergency response program in place is vital for minimizing the affect of incidents.
crisis processes: obvious and concise emergency processes need to be developed and communicated to all staff. These treatments must outline the measures to absorb the party of the spill, publicity, or other unexpected emergency.
to start with assist: Adequate very first help facilities, such as eyewash stations and emergency showers, ought to be readily available while in the office. personnel really should be qualified in primary first help treatments, such as how to respond to chemical exposures.
Spill Response Kits: Spill response kits containing proper absorbents, neutralizers, and private protective devices needs to be readily available in locations the place substances are managed.
typical Drills: Conducting normal emergency drills will help to make sure that employees are accustomed to emergency procedures and will react proficiently within the celebration of an incident.
very long-time period overall health Monitoring - Addressing Chronic publicity
The potential very long-time period well being consequences of exposure to plating chemical compounds, even at low concentrations, shouldn't be overlooked.
publicity checking: frequent checking of employee exposure degrees to plating substances can help to identify possible well being pitfalls and ensure that Management steps are productive.
Health Surveillance: utilizing a health and fitness surveillance application, which include periodic health care examinations and biological monitoring, may also help to detect early indications of medical problems relevant to chemical exposure.
file Keeping: retaining correct documents of employee exposure stages, overall health surveillance information, and any incidents or accidents can assist to discover traits and patterns and To judge the success of Handle steps.
Worker education and learning: supplying personnel with extensive specifics of the opportunity wellness effects of exposure to plating substances and the significance of adhering to protection procedures might help to advertise a culture of basic safety and forestall extensive-phrase health conditions.
